In Belle Harbor, United States, the average temperature in April hovers around 10°C (50°F), with a minimum dipping to 0°C (32°F) and a maximum reaching 25°C (77°F). Expect 126 mm (5.0 in) of precipitation spread over 12 days, contributing to an average humidity of 78%. Be prepared for a mix of brisk and damp conditions!

April Precipitation in Belle Harbor

In Belle Harbor in April, the precipitation amount is 126 mm (5.0 in) over the course of 12 days.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

How April Weather in Belle Harbor Compares to Other Months

Weather in Belle Harbor var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ares April’s weather to other months in Belle Harbor,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Belle Harbor, showing how April’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ather2°C (36°F)80 mm (3.2 inches)84%moderate
February Weather3°C (38°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)82%moderate
March Weather5°C (42°F)106 mm (4.2 inches)81%high
April Weather10°C (50°F)126 mm (5.0 inches)78%very high
May Weather15°C (59°F)126 mm (5.0 inches)69%very high
June Weather21°C (69°F)86 mm (3.4 inches)69%very high
July Weather25°C (77°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)62%very high
August Weather24°C (76°F)116 mm (4.6 inches)65%very high
September Weather21°C (71°F)97 mm (3.8 inches)68%very high
October Weather16°C (62°F)144 mm (5.7 inches)74%high
November Weather9°C (49°F)101 mm (4.0 inches)82%moderate
December Weather5°C (41°F)133 mm (5.2 inches)80%low
